I am trying to install SQL Workstation on a standalone machine that is running NT Workstation and has no network card outside of a modem. When I run SQL Enterprise Manager to register the server it does not resolve the computer's name and sometimes it tries to activate the modem to connect to a network. When I use RAS and connect to the internet, and then run the SQL Enterprise Manager I can resolve the computer's name without any problem. I have been looking at the different services that I could install to allow the computer to realize it's name without being on the internet. SQL Server is running in the services. Does anyone know how to make it recognize that it is running without being on the internet.
